|
Связь по RS-485 на дальности 2,5км |
|
|
|
Mar 25 2015, 16:43
|
Местный
  
Группа: Участник
Сообщений: 322
Регистрация: 28-05-05
Пользователь №: 5 512

|
Всем доброго времени суток! Есть задача обеспечения связи между двумя устройствами, расположенными на расстоянии 2,5км друг от друга. Рассматривается применение интерфейса RS-485 (или RS-422 ?), скорость 9600кб/с (можно 4800кб/сек). Возможно ли обеспечить устойчивую связь по данному интерфейсу без репитеров, применяя экранированную витую пару (например Cat 5e) и, возможно, усилителя на обоих концах линии. Кабель будет проходить преимущественно под водой на глубине ~1метр. Может есть у кого опыт в данной области, что скажете? Update: скорость нужна 9600 б/с
Сообщение отредактировал Halfback - Mar 26 2015, 07:12
|
|
|
|
|
Mar 25 2015, 18:00
|
Гуру
     
Группа: Свой
Сообщений: 2 360
Регистрация: 6-03-06
Из: Кишинев
Пользователь №: 15 025

|
Цитата(Halfback @ Mar 25 2015, 18:43)  Всем доброго времени суток! Есть задача обеспечения связи между двумя устройствами, расположенными на расстоянии 2,5км друг от друга. Рассматривается применение интерфейса RS-485 (или RS-422 ?), скорость 9600кб/с (можно 4800кб/сек). Возможно ли обеспечить устойчивую связь по данному интерфейсу без репитеров, применяя экранированную витую пару (например Cat 5e) и, возможно, усилителя на обоих концах линии. Кабель будет проходить преимущественно под водой на глубине ~1метр. Может есть у кого опыт в данной области, что скажете? Да, возможно. Надеюсь, что протокол возьмете нормальный, а не доморощенный. С Modbus RTU - возможно. На такой витой паре RS-485 и больше может. без всяких усилителей. У меня около 3 км на старых парах (и контрольном кабеле и что еще там в колодцах понаподключали, даже думать страшно, все 30-летней выдержки). Драйверы ADM485, гальваническая развязка на оптронах. 9600 работает (протокол Modbus RTU). У меня кабель проходил, к сожалению, не под водой, а под ЛЭП и ОРУ во всех разновидностях(электростанция). но это не мешает. Упс. Извините, а Вам какая скорость нужна? 9600 бит/c или 9600 кБит/с (то есть 9.6 МБод) ? я про 9600 бит/c писал. Если мегабоды на 2 км- то это сильно сомневаюсь. Тут проще оптику наверное.
|
|
|
|
|
Mar 25 2015, 20:02
|
Профессионал
    
Группа: Свой
Сообщений: 1 700
Регистрация: 2-07-12
Из: дефолт-сити
Пользователь №: 72 596

|
Цитата Кабель будет проходить преимущественно под водой на глубине ~1метр. он уже закуплен и проложен? Если нет, то дешевле, надежнее, и с более высокой скоростью можно организовать оптику.
--------------------
провоцируем неудовлетворенных провокаторов с удовольствием.
|
|
|
|
|
Mar 25 2015, 20:52
|
Профессионал
    
Группа: Участник
Сообщений: 1 273
Регистрация: 3-03-06
Пользователь №: 14 942

|
На 8+ км армейского полевого неэкранированного кабеля на простенькую схему (2 транзистора, трансформатор и компаратор. Несколько резисторов и конденсаторов) 4800 бит/с получалось передать. Полагаю, имелась в виду именно такая скорость и в размерности просто досадная опечатка.
Сообщение отредактировал Herz - Mar 26 2015, 09:39
Причина редактирования: Грамматика
|
|
|
|
|
Mar 26 2015, 09:24
|
Гуру
     
Группа: Свой
Сообщений: 2 360
Регистрация: 6-03-06
Из: Кишинев
Пользователь №: 15 025

|
Цитата(Halfback @ Mar 26 2015, 09:03)  Коллеги, спасибо что откликнулись! Вношу ясность. Скорость нужна 9600 б/сек. Выше нет необходимости. два с половиной километра RS-485 просто будет работать. не нужно никаких хитростей. Длинная линия не усилителей требует, а просто нормального подхода к защите от статики и всяких возможных пакостей (разрядник, TVS, предохранитель, гальваническая развязка хотя бы на киловольт). Я думаю, что на нормальной витой паре Вы и гораздо бОльшую скорость сможете обеспечить. Единственное что посоветую- применить 5-вольтовые драйверы, а не 3.3В и ниже. Лучше раскачивают линию (больше напряжение и ток). Но на таких скоростях и хорошей веревке это некритично. Еще хорошо применить драйверы 485, которые специально заточены под небыструю передачу (они имеют ограничение по максимальной скорости), это дополнительный плюс к устойчивости и надежности.
|
|
|
|
|
May 6 2015, 10:05
|
Участник

Группа: Участник
Сообщений: 53
Регистрация: 27-10-08
Пользователь №: 41 225

|
Вообще, насколько помню EIA/TIA-485, официальное ограничение на дальность - 1,2 км. Дальше на свой страх и риск. Из собственной практики - 3 - 3.5 км на нормальной витухе при скорости 9200, и 2.5-3 км. на утопленный и счаленный в нескольких местах шахтный кабель неизвестного происхождения. Но, повторяюсь, на свой страх и риск - стандарт не одобряет. Единственно - нормальная терминация длинной линии, заземление экранов кабеля, ну и защита приемо-передатчиков.
|
|
|
|
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0
|
|
|